4. That He is not shocked  when we disobey Him.

When God made a covenant with Abram (Genesis 15) that he may have a son from his own body, and his descendants will be as many as the stars in the sky. But Abrams wife Sarai went and gave Abram her maidservant as a wife (Genesis 16), and the maidservant bore Abram a son. God of course was hurt that Abram disobeyed Him, but He knew that it was going to happen. And even after Abram disobeyed God, God  kept His word ( Genesis 18 and 21) and Sarah bore Abraham (name change in Genesis 17:5 and 17:15) a son, Isaac, and indeed Abraham's descendants became as many as the stars into sky.
